How they compare
Honduras currently reports 1.18 GPIA against 1.08 GPIA in ESCAP: Ldc (ldc_e) (unsdcode:98411), a difference of 0.1 GPIA.
That makes Honduras's figure about 1.1 times ESCAP: Ldc (ldc_e) (unsdcode:98411)'s.
Across all 7 years both countries report, Honduras has been ahead every year.
ESCAP: Ldc (ldc_e) (unsdcode:98411) ranks 12th and Honduras ranks 15th of 219 groups.
Honduras has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
